I am currently running Windows XP Professional. I am trying to create a
backup I have a Samsung CDRW/DVD Sm-308m t106 and a Lite on DVDRW Sohw812s
usoj and system does not allow me to create a disk using any of my cd rom.
Why? I am new at this and any help in how to create a backup disk not using
a floppy disk but in a CD-R, CDRW, DVD-CR. Please help. When I try using
the DVDRW drive I get an error msg that the past cannot be read

The backup program in Windows XP cannot backup files
directly to a CD or DVD drive. You need to create a new
folder on your desktop, name it "backup", then browse to
that folder and perform a backup to that folder. Then record
the backup file to your DVD drive using your DVD recording
software.

Windows Backup Does Not Back Up to CD-R, CD-RW, or DVD-R Devices
